I've begun using
SuperGenPass to improve the quality of my passwords across the (many) different sites where I have accounts. Basically, SuperGenPass uses a master password and the domain name to generate a password that is specific for the domain. This approach, combined with a handy bookmarklet makes sure that the increase in security does not come with a high cost in efficiency. The bookmarklet simply takes the existing password in a password field and uses that password as the master password, so the login procedure for a site is extended by just a simple mouse click.
